OpenSource-Hub
T

Technitium DNS Server

8.3k stars·개인정보 보호·SHA-256 체크섬 확인됨

一款开源 DNS 服务器,集广告拦截、加密 DNS 和 Web 管理于一体,轻松自建隐私保护网络。

스마트 다운로드

프로젝트 홈페이지 방문

아직 설치 프로그램이 없습니다 — 소스 저장소로 이동하세요

自建 DNS 实现广告拦截和隐私保护

주요 기능

  • 一键拦截广告和恶意域名,支持自定义规则
  • 内置加密 DNS(DoT/DoH/DoQ),防止 ISP 监控
  • 权威+递归双模式,支持 DNSSEC 和集群管理
  • 跨平台运行,提供 Docker 镜像和 Web 控制台

할 수 없는 것

  • 需管理员/root 权限;占用 53 端口,请确保无其他 DNS 服务冲突;家庭路由器需手动更改 DNS 为服务器地址

사용 사례

  • 家庭网络屏蔽广告和追踪器,提升浏览速度和隐私
  • 企业内网安全解析,防止 DNS 劫持和钓鱼攻击

상세 설명

Technitium DNS Server 是一款开源的高性能 DNS 服务器,兼具权威和递归功能,专为自托管隐私和安全设计。开箱即用,几乎无需配置,提供友好的 Web 管理界面,方便您拦截广告和恶意软件、监控网络活动。它支持 DNS-over-TLS/HTTPS/QUIC 等加密协议,防止 ISP 窥探和篡改。具备 DNSSEC 验证、集群管理、高级缓存、多种记录类型(DNAME、SVCB、HTTPS 等)支持。可在 Windows、Linux、macOS 和 Raspberry Pi 上运行,并提供 Docker 镜像。适合家庭或组织网络,兼顾隐私、性能和精细控制。

문제 해결 & FAQ (1)

문제 해결
Technitium DNS DHCP 서버가 NixOS VM에서 scope가 활성화되어 있음에도 DHCP Discover에 응답하지 않는 이유는 무엇인가요?

문제는 종종 VM 내부에서 실행 중인 방화벽이 UDP 포트 67을 차단하기 때문에 발생합니다. VM 내부의 방화벽을 비활성화하거나 모든 소스의 DHCP 트래픽(UDP 67)을 허용하는 규칙을 추가하십시오. NixOS에서는 sudo iptables -L로 확인하고, 활성화된 경우 테스트를 위해 방화벽을 일시적으로 비활성화하십시오. DHCP 포트 67에 대한 허용 규칙을 영구적으로 구성하십시오.

원본 Issue #1961

태그

dnsad-blockprivacyself-hostednetwork

시작하기

1

설치 프로그램 다운로드

위 버튼을 클릭하여 시스템에 맞는 설치 프로그램을 다운로드

2

소프트웨어 설치

다운로드한 설치 프로그램을 더블 클릭하고 안내에 따르세요

3

步骤1:从官网或 GitHub 下载对应操作系统的安装包

4

步骤2:运行安装程序(Windows 双击 / Linux 执行脚本)

5

步骤3:打开浏览器访问 http://localhost:5380,进入 Web 控制台

설치 가이드
  1. 步骤1:从官网或 GitHub 下载对应操作系统的安装包
  2. 步骤2:运行安装程序(Windows 双击 / Linux 执行脚本)
  3. 步骤3:打开浏览器访问 http://localhost:5380,进入 Web 控制台
파일 무결성

체크섬 없음

이 프로젝트는 GitHub Release 페이지에 SHA-256 체크섬을 게시하지 않았습니다

SHA256 체크섬

체크섬 없음

GitHub Releases에서 직접 다운로드하고 파일 무결성을 직접 확인하세요

이 플랫폼의 모든 SHA-256 체크섬은 프로젝트의 공식 GitHub Release 페이지에서 추출되었으며, 어떠한 변경도 없습니다. GitHub Releases 페이지에서 직접 검증할 수 있습니다.

오픈소스 투명성

GitHub 소스 보기
환경 가이드

제거 정보

Windows:控制面板卸载;Linux/macOS:执行卸载脚本或删除目录;Docker:删除容器和镜像

추가 의존성 없음

다운로드 후 바로 사용 가능. 추가 런타임이 필요하지 않습니다.

프로젝트 정보
라이선스GPL-3.0
마지막 업데이트2026-06-26 23:40:23
GitHub 저장소공식 웹사이트

문제 발생? 아래 FAQ 확인

1 FAQ

유사한 프로젝트